Wheat Production Estimated at 2 Million Tonnes in 2017: Minister

HASSAKA, (ST)- Agricultural in Syria is one of the major sectors that has managed to continue working despite the terrorist war imposed on Syria and it is one of the vital sectors that enjoys government support, Minister of Agriculture Ahmad al-Qaderi has stressed.

His remarks came during a meeting with officials concerned in the agricultural situation in Hassaka province. The meeting focused on increasing the support provided to the agricultural sector  through preparing a plan for the recovery of this sector being a basic supporter of national economy.

 Al-Qaderi said that the government support is represented in increasing the Agriculture Ministry’s investment plan from 7 billion Syrian Pounds to 15 billion Syrian Pounds, besides earmarking USD 24 million for other agricultural projects and research.

According to al-Qaderi, the government spent 615 million Syrian pounds in compensation for the damage caused to farmers’ properties due to weather conditions and it vows to continue compensating affected farmers  this year.

He pointed out that though strategic agricultural crops have been affected, an area of 1.169 million hectare was planted to wheat, adding that early production estimations indicate that wheat production will reach 2 million tonnes this year.
